Abstract– The method used to make efficient use of energy is energy conservation. Energy conservation is the process of improving energy efficiency or energy savings. Energy audit is a method for calculating the rate of energy consumption of a building.
In the energy audit conducted at PT Office Building IV. PLN (Persero) region of Kalimantan Barat, especially the air conditioning system (AC) there is excess usage (load) that is so great. Installed power is 57 OD to 51.171 KW compressor power, while the results of the analysis that has been carried out the actual power used ranges from 37 OD with 33.34 KW compressor power.
